The influence of tunnelling and deep excavation on piled foundations

摘要

The paper addresses the effects of tunnelling and deep excavations on piled foundations. Itrnfocuses particularly on cases where tunnels are constructed beneath pile toes; it also discusses deep excavationsrnadjacent to buildings for which the depth of excavation extends significantly below the piles. Case historiesrnare reviewed and some new ones are presented. For friction piles the settlement was generally observed to bernsimilar to the settlement of the ground surface at the position of the pile head. Some results of recent centrifugernmodelling of tunnelling beneath bored piles in stiff clays are presented; these elucidate the detailed behaviourrnof piles subject to tunnel volume loss, particularly in relation to settlement, load distribution and shaft friction.rnComments are made on numerical modelling, analytical methods and empirical methods used in practice. Fieldrnobservations of the effects of deep excavations on piled buildings are also presented.
